Clean Cities Coordinator
Keith Leech has served as the Clean Cities Coordinator of the Sacramento Region since 2010. Keith also has served as Fleet Manager for the City of Sacramento since 2006. Over the last 25 years he has held progressively responsible business administrative and operational management positions within the City of Sacramento's Public Works and General Services departments. He holds a Bachelors of Science degree from the California State University of Sacramento in Business and Public Administration. He is a member of the American Public Works Association, the Northern California Public Equipment Manager's Association and the National Association of Fleet Administrators. In 2009, 2010 and 2011 the City of Sacramento Fleet was recognized as one of the "100 Best" Government Fleets in North America by Government Fleet Magazine. In 2010 the City of Sacramento Fleet was also ranked 12th in the 100 Best Fleets "Green Fleet Award" competition.
